She is wearing a dress sized for Zaol and it is just a little snug --- I'd like to be able tofigure out something similar for hoiliday dresses for the girls, but it looks pretty complicated.
If you break it down into easy to digest sections it isn't that complicated - a three-part sleeveless bodice (1 back and 2 fronts, from what I can see in the picture), and a ruffled skirt - the base skirt is probably a rectangle of fabric gathered onto the bottom edge of the bodice, the ruffles are just long straight strips of fabric gathered onto that. The more layers of ruffles you add, the more complicated the finished dress looks. The dress is made of the finest imported Swiss batiste (100%cotton) with French laces as insertion, and pure silk ribbon as trim on the bodice. There are flowers embroidered between each pair of lace insertions. and a self ruffled hem.
